Re: [SlimDevices: Plugins] Plugin to return to previous stream?

2020-06-26 Thread dolodobendan


kidhazy wrote: 
> Is there a plugin that will return to the previous stream/playlist that
> was previously playing - a bit like the 'previous' button on a TV
> remote?
> 
> Scenario is, I'm working from home listening to a playlist or stream
> (Spotty), and then flick over to a radio stream to listen to the hourly
> news.  It would be great if I could click one icon/menu item to return
> to the previously playing playlist/stream.
> 
> As it is now I need to head back to the home menu and drill bak down
> into either favourites or My Apps to restart where I was.
> 
> Thanks,
> Dean.

If you don't mind changing your habit a tiny little bit, you could add
("Append to queue") that news radio stream to your queue instead of
replacing it. Then you could just use the "back" button to get back to
the other stream. However, the position is not saved if you were
listening to a podcast.

No you can't update one file in the plugin - they work together.  You
should be on 1.6.9 but if you are still on 1.6.7 I think Listen again
should still give a list of programs.

The error you are getting has changed.
Previously you got below - which means the XML URL e.g. 6music.xml has
been accessed, processed by BBCiPlayer plugin and a program found.  Then
plugin finds the playlist.json JSON URL to look for the program. The
"bad file descriptor" & timeout is for a specific program low level
error .

Code:


  Slim::Formats::XML::gotErrorViaHTTP (339) Error: getting 
http://www.bbc.co.uk/programmes/m00082jh/playlist.json
  Connect timed out: Bad file descriptor
  



Now error is 

Code:


  Slim::Formats::XML::gotErrorViaHTTP (339) Error 
http://www.bbc.co.uk/radio/aod/availability/6music.xml


No "bad file descriptor" ?

This is a top level error accessing the XML feed. This happens before
LMS has determined to pass control to the BBCiPlayer plugin.   Can you
give full log entry for this error.

Are you using a Favorite ?  For testing you must use the BBC iPlayer
plugin menus 
Have you customised the BBCiPlayer menus or menu.opml file ?

2020-06-26 Thread bpa


nig27 wrote: 
> I have installed Net::SSLeay and IO::Socket::SSL, now on
> IO::Socket::SSL: 2.068 but still the same error:
> Slim::Formats::XML::gotErrorViaHTTP (339) Error: getting
> http://www.bbc.co.uk/radio/aod/availability/6music.xml

Just in case old data has been cached somewhere

1. Locate LMS Cache directory see WebUI Settings/Information - Cache
folder.
2. Stop LMS & Delete all file beginning with cache.db in Cache folder - 
typically cache.db, cache.db-shm, cache.db-wal
3. Shutdown & Reboot MAC & LMS
